Output 22889c41082458c13f80b324a02e7ebb2e1a0eb1cb4f58792e506e7583e3665f:5

value
662659
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a200711e154cdd7e6ac4e4c61bfc0b3e895921cf OP_EQUALVERIFY OP_CHECKSIG
address
1Fmazn7k1XgmgYChiVQxnNZ6Fwq9oLvTZq
transaction
22889c41082458c13f80b324a02e7ebb2e1a0eb1cb4f58792e506e7583e3665f
confirmations
424173
spent
true

2 Sat Ranges